Output 34d3b67c9d285bc6519d15287ac7f3e4d33948c7710baeee675f0bbd29f8b2b7:0

value
517578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68abc1de5d02323cd8323c1586d74d53453ac3de OP_EQUAL
address
3BETxQBUySMjK3GwneqeBpZ4ezAqwURnZz
transaction
34d3b67c9d285bc6519d15287ac7f3e4d33948c7710baeee675f0bbd29f8b2b7
spent
true